Output 81784b857d17765a6dabd9222200b440ee1a706406a599336a3ef19c43a8e9c3:0

value
1064000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93d3f42acd33a4bf625d52ee9675b94bf96f05be OP_EQUAL
address
3FAfAYpnuJtRaDFpPWFS3gy7bEr6TvwxYR
transaction
81784b857d17765a6dabd9222200b440ee1a706406a599336a3ef19c43a8e9c3
spent
true